Stone Ridge Asset Management's Q2 2020 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2020, Stone Ridge Asset Management held 797 positions worth $626M, down 32% from $923M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 31% of the portfolio.

Stone Ridge Asset Management withdrew a net $431M in Q2 2020, closing 199 positions and reducing 347 holdings. Its most notable exit was McDonald's, an estimated $25.1M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 16% of assets, down from 19%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Industrials.

Against the trend, Stone Ridge Asset Management opened a new position in Crown Castle worth $20.6M.
